LLY Hedge Fund Activity: Q3 2014 in Review

1,042 of the 3,448 institutional investors tracked by Wall St. Rank reported a position in Eli Lilly (LLY) for Q3 2014, worth a combined $55.4B — up 5.2% from $52.6B a quarter earlier.

Buyers outnumbered sellers: 60 funds opened new LLY positions and 39 closed out — a net gain of 21 holders — while 348 added to existing stakes and 443 trimmed.

The largest buyer was T. Rowe Price Associates, adding an estimated $964M. The largest seller was Norges Bank, cutting an estimated $579M.
